About this book

In the 1970s and 80s Northrop Frye and Jay Macpherson co-taught a very influential course at the University of Torontos Victoria College on the history of Western mythology - Frye focusing on the biblical myths; Macpherson on the classical. Biblical and Classical Myths recreates the thought behind that course with Fryes lectures - unpublished until very recently - supplemented by Macphersons popular 1962 textbook on classical mythology Four Ages: The Classical Myths. Fryes lectures on the Bible make up the first half of the book. He expounds on an array of topics including translations of the bible sexual imagery pastoral and agricultural imagery and law and revolution in the bible. Four Ages makes up the second half. Macpherson narrates the major classical myths from stories of creation to the myths survival in later European traditions. By complementing the biblical tradition with the classical this volume imparts a comprehensive understanding of western mythology. With a preface by Alvin Lee general editor of the Collected Works of Northrop Frye Biblical and Classical Myths is an essential volume and represents a unique achievement in scholarship.
